Fresh homemade soup doesn't take long to make and is exceptionally tasty - if you aren't in the habit of making soup at home try it - it's quite different to most shop bought products, and (usually) full of goodness from all those vegetables.

 

The soups accessible from this section are all popular and common in France although tourin is more common in the Dordogne and south-west France.

The key as always is to have tasty, good quality ingredients.

Note: in France, bread is not usually served with soup, but waits until the main course
